I WAS saddened to read in your column recently of the death of Jack Harrison. Others will want to pay tribute to his work with Exeter Rugby Club, the Army, etc. I write as a former colleague of his who had the good fortune to work with him for some 14 years at Hele's School in the 1960s and '70s.
Jack changed the lives of hundreds of schoolboys for the better in his role as First XV rugby coach. Standing with him on the touchline at schools all over Devon and beyond I was always impressed by the model he offered of sportsmanship and fair play.
